A seminar on Female Design.

With this November seminar the Museum of Furniture Studies focused on a major structural problem; the gender imbalance in the Swedish design- and furniture industry.  Two of the seminar speakers, Swedish design journalists Ingrid Sommar and Susanne Helgeson, have separately highlighted the fact that despite the majority of today´s design students being women, 76% of professional furniture designers are men. The 160 people strong audience got to listen to several interesting speakers and together debate opportunities for a better balance in the future design industry. Alongside this debate, examples were given of several of today´s successful female furniture designers and their work.

Designer of the month
Karl-Erik Ekselius

Karl-Erik Ekselius got his breakthrough as a furniture designer at the H55 Exhibition in Helsingborg in 1955 with pieces made by his family company J.O. Carlsson Möbelindustri (later JOC). Ekselius also designed the interiors for the Columbia University in New York.
